Dual-Cure UV Moisture Curing Conformal Coating
Sustainable and 100% solid option compared to traditional solvent-based coatings
GLUDITEC Dual-Cure UV Moisture Curing Conformal Coating present a sustainable, 100% solid option compared to traditional solvent-based coatings. These slim protective layers ensure environmental safety for printed circuit boards (PCBs) without introducing extra expenses or bulk. Application is simple and often done through spray dispensing, with curing achieved through UV/Visible light exposure. Cure times may vary based on the board’s intricacy and coating thickness, but generally, light-induced curing is rapid, taking only seconds to complete.
Conformal coatings with dual-cure capabilities are designed to address concerns regarding complete curing in shadow areas on high-density circuit boards. These coatings include a secondary moisture-cure feature to ensure that even the areas beneath components, where light may not reach for curing, are fully cured. In such scenarios, having a secondary cure mechanism becomes crucial for achieving optimal results.
Product Number | Curing Mechanism | Viscosity (cP) | Shore Hardness | Tensile Strength, MPa | Elongation, % | Glass Transition Temp., (TMA) oC | Recommended Coating Thickness (μm) |
UV3101-M | Light + Moisture | 150 | D30 | 5 | 65 | 60 | 25~75 |
UV3109-M | Light + Moisture | 80 | A75 | 1.6 | 52 | 6 | 25~75 |
UV3110-M | Light + Moisture | 250 | A75 | 1.6 | 62 | -9 | 50~125 |
UV3111-M | Light + Moisture | 500 | D55 | 9 | 50 | 65 | 75~150 |
UV3112-M | Light + Moisture | 800 | D55 | 9 | 50 | 65 | 75~150 |
